x^2+5x+6=x+2
We move all terms to the left:
x^2+5x+6-(x+2)=0
We get rid of parentheses
x^2+5x-x-2+6=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
x^2+4x+4=0
a = 1; b = 4; c = +4;
Δ = b2-4ac
Δ = 42-4·1·4
Δ = 0
Delta is equal to zero, so there is only one solution to the equation
